Output 0c3ff26373c28fd82f1bf0ca9c144da32858a11c654fb50d2a9b8b6eee9e76da:0

value
268635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231e955986151f41dc9e6c157b965170d8555001 OP_EQUAL
address
34tiDEGLfTGSZm88KZFMWa2ZAipw4jUMwG
transaction
0c3ff26373c28fd82f1bf0ca9c144da32858a11c654fb50d2a9b8b6eee9e76da
confirmations
295640
spent
true